The Merchandising Team Lead Is responsible for the fulfillment process as well as achieving sales plan by ensuring proper product placement and flow of new receipts. Other operational duties include floor moves, replenishment, inventory; shortage control, stockroom organization, and merchandising. The associate is also responsible for fulfillment and performing other duties as necessary.
